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/ios/94.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Ios 如何通过ApplicationLoader查找IPA文件_Ios_Visual Studio_Xamarin_Xamarin.ios - Fatal编程技术网

Ios 如何通过ApplicationLoader查找IPA文件

Ios 如何通过ApplicationLoader查找IPA文件,ios,visual-studio,xamarin,xamarin.ios,Ios,Visual Studio,Xamarin,Xamarin.ios,我在Visual Studio for Windows中工作。要构建iOS应用程序,请使用Mac作为构建服务器。在构建过程之后,我在windows主机上拥有IPA文件 然后我需要通过ApplicationLoader上传它。但ApplicationLoader在Mac上运行,它如何访问windows主机ipa? Visual Stuiod有命令“在构建服务器上显示IPA文件”,当我使用它时,我看到finder在Mac的某个地方打开。但这是什么地方? 我启动ApplicationLoader并尝试

我在Visual Studio for Windows中工作。要构建iOS应用程序,请使用Mac作为构建服务器。在构建过程之后,我在windows主机上拥有IPA文件

然后我需要通过ApplicationLoader上传它。但ApplicationLoader在Mac上运行,它如何访问windows主机ipa? Visual Stuiod有命令“在构建服务器上显示IPA文件”,当我使用它时,我看到finder在Mac的某个地方打开。但这是什么地方? 我启动ApplicationLoader并尝试查找此IPA文件,但未成功

它在哪里?作为解决方法,我将ipa文件从这个未知文件夹复制到Mac桌面并从中选择了该文件

当我上传ipa到iTunesConnect时,我没有看到加载的符号!为什么没有加载符号


最后一个。我听说fastlane更喜欢将符号上传到Crashlytics。那么,它如何作为放置在Windows主机中的项目文件工作呢

您需要.ipa,而不仅仅是为发布而构建

存档后找不到ipa文件,因为它不会创建ipa

您需要手动创建文件

按照以下步骤创建.ipa

右键单击组织中最近的存档文件,然后选择“在查找器中显示”选项

之后,您将.xc存档文件

右键单击该文件,然后选择“显示包和内容”选项。 在产品文件夹下。您可以找到.app文件。 完成此过程后,将.app文件拖动到itunes中的应用程序部分,右键单击图标并选择“在查找器中显示”选项。 那是你的ipa文件。 第二种解决方案

使用生产证书构建您的项目。 在产品文件夹下构建后,您可以看到.app文件并在finder中显示它。 按照上述解决方案中的5和6进行操作。
用于Visual Studio的Xamarin插件当前不支持将iOS应用程序发布到App Store的归档工作流。因此,您已上载通过“生成临时IPA”命令创建的IPA,如下所述。我有。这不是问题。@AlexeySubbota是的,很糟糕。指令中说您需要使用发布资源调配进行构建,但是,指令中给出的是Ah Hoc,您使用的是正确的构建吗?本节介绍如何构建IPA,类似于使用临时分发或企业分发时的工作流。但是,它将使用上面创建的App Store配置文件进行签名。您的意思是我的.ipa错误吗?我不明白你在开什么车。你回答哪个问题?某种程度上。您的.ipa必须使用正确的provision release one进行签名,才能通过应用程序加载器进入iTunesConnect。请先检查证书:我将ipa复制到Mac桌面并成功将其加载到iTunesConnect。我可以从TestFlight下载应用程序。但是我看不到加载到TestFlyght的符号。很遗憾,我不能向你展示我的意思。证书是否对其起作用?您可以从产品文件夹中找到扩展名为.app的build,然后将此.app文件拖动到应用程序下的itunes。完成此过程后,单击应用程序图标并选择“在查找器中显示”选项,它将显示您的ipa。您是否注意到我在Windows中的Visual Studio中工作?您也可以执行此Visual Studio操作。将finder替换为您的计算机文件夹。或查看此。项目文件在Mac中的位置?项目文件只放在Windows上,不是吗?